The Role of the Non-Profit Housing Companies for Housing Construction and Property Markets in Austria

In addition to distribution aspects, non-profit housing is also relevant for stability reasons, as it provides a large supply of housing that primarily follows a cost-covering logic instead of profit expectations. Against this background, this project analyses the price-dampening role of non-profit housing construction companies and illustrates their contribution to the economy and financial market stability. It focuses on three effects: the quantification of the price and housing cost dampening effects of non-profit housing construction, its indirect price dampening effects on the profit-oriented housing market and aspects of financial market stability. In addition to the identification, description and prioritisation of the main impact channels, the role of non-profit housing in terms of the macro-prudential instruments will be analysed.
